Aquaterra Energy is a leader in delivering intelligently engineered products and services for well access and offshore developments, supporting efficient operations across the full life of oil, gas, and energy transition projects 

We’re seeking an experienced Marketing Campaign Manager to drive our demand generation efforts and deliver high-impact, multi-channel marketing activity. In this pivotal role, you’ll plan, implement, and optimise integrated marketing campaigns across digital channels - creating compelling content that generate and nurture high-quality opportunities for our sales and technical teams.

You’ll lead the development and execution of data-driven initiatives designed to attract and engage target audiences. Managing digital platforms, CRM systems, and performance analytics, you’ll ensure marketing activity delivers measurable commercial impact and directly supports Aquaterra’s growth objectives.

Alongside this, you’ll contribute to wider marketing projects, helping to strengthen our overall brand presence and market reach.

Join us to shape strategy, create impactful content, and see the direct results of your work in our sales pipeline. This is an exciting opportunity to combine digital marketing expertise, creativity, and data-driven insight to drive growth and support our global business ambitions.

Key responsibilities:

Campaign Strategy & Execution: Develop, launch, and manage integrated demand generation campaigns across digital channels (LinkedIn, email, website, paid media, webinars, etc.) to attract and convert target audiences.

Content Creation: Produce compelling lead generation assets, including lead magnets, landing pages, emails, social assets and other content as needed to support campaign objectives.

Lead Nurturing: Design and implement nurture workflows to move prospects through the funnel, using marketing automation and CRM tools.

Analytics & Optimisation: Track, analyse, and report on campaign performance (conversion rates, pipeline impact, ROI). Use insights to continually optimise tactics and messaging.

Collaboration: Work closely with sales and technical teams to align messaging and maximise campaign effectiveness.

Market Research: Identify and segment target audiences, develop buyer personas, and stay up to date with industry trends and competitor activity.
